Understanding ACME Threading Inserts

ACME threading inserts are specialized cutting tools used in lathes and milling machines to create ACME threads. These threads are trapezoidal in shape and are commonly used in applications requiring high power transmission, such as lead screws, jacks, and vises. Proper selection of the insert is crucial for achieving accurate thread profiles, optimal surface finish, and extended tool life.

Types of ACME Threading Inserts

The selection of the correct type of insert is critical for achieving the desired thread quality and efficiency. ACME threading inserts are available in various materials, coatings, and geometries to suit different applications. Here's a breakdown:

  • Solid Carbide Inserts: Offer excellent wear resistance and are ideal for machining hard materials. They are more expensive but provide longer tool life, making them cost-effective for high-volume production runs.
  • Carbide Inserts with Coatings: Coatings such as Titanium Nitride (TiN), Titanium Carbonitride (TiCN), and Aluminum Oxide (Al2O3) enhance the insert's hardness, heat resistance, and lubricity. These coatings reduce friction, prevent built-up edge, and improve chip evacuation.
  • Indexable Inserts: Feature multiple cutting edges on a single insert body. When one edge becomes worn, the insert can be indexed to a fresh cutting edge, extending tool life and reducing downtime.
  • Full Profile Inserts: Machine the entire thread profile in a single pass. These inserts are ideal for producing accurate and consistent threads, but they may require more power and slower feed rates.
  • Partial Profile Inserts: Machine a portion of the thread profile in multiple passes. They are suitable for creating larger threads or when machine power is limited.

Troubleshooting Common Threading Problems

Even with the best ACME threading inserts, issues can arise during the threading process. Here are some common problems and potential solutions:

Poor Surface Finish

  • Cause: Dull insert, incorrect cutting parameters, inadequate lubrication.
  • Solution: Replace the insert, adjust cutting speed and feed rate, apply proper coolant.

Chatter

  • Cause: Insufficient machine rigidity, excessive tool overhang, incorrect insert geometry.
  • Solution: Ensure the machine is properly aligned and stable, reduce tool overhang, select an insert with a sharper cutting edge.

Inaccurate Thread Profile

  • Cause: Worn insert, incorrect tool offset, machine calibration issues.
  • Solution: Replace the insert, verify tool offset settings, calibrate the machine.

Premature Insert Wear

  • Cause: Machining hard materials, excessive cutting speeds, inadequate lubrication.
  • Solution: Select an insert with a higher wear resistance, reduce cutting speed, apply proper coolant.
